Synlogic Raises $29.4M in Series A Financing

Synlogic, Inc., a Cambridge, Mass.-based biotechnology company focused on the development of therapeutic microbes, raised $29.4m in Series A financing.

The round was led by Atlas Venture and New Enterprise Associates (NEA).

The company plans to use the proceeds to further develop its proprietary microbial engineering platform for the development of therapeutic microbes and advance its preclinical pipeline across several clinical applications.

Co-founded in Fall 2013 by Dr. Mahadevia, Atlas Venture; Jim Collins Ph.D., William Fairfield Warren Distinguished Professor, University Professor, Professor of Biomedical Engineering, and Professor of Medicine at Boston University; and Timothy Lu M.D., Ph.D., Associate Professor of Electrical Engineering and Biological Engineering at the Massachusetts Institute of Technology (MIT), the company was incubated as part of the Atlas Venture seed program. Peter Barrett, Ph.D., Partner at Atlas Venture, Ed Mathers, Partner at NEA, and Dr. Mahadevia will serve on the Synlogic board of directors.
